<strong>Practical</strong> - Salaah 29<br />

3.2. Keep the gaze fixed on the feet.<br />

3.3. Keep the back straight.<br />

3.4. Keep the arms straight.<br />

3.5. Keep the head <strong>and</strong> lower back in line.<br />

3.6. The female should only bow down so much that<br />

the tips of her fingers are able <strong>to</strong> <strong>to</strong>uch the<br />

<strong>to</strong>p of her knees. The fingers <strong>and</strong> feet should<br />

be kept <strong>to</strong>gether. She should also ensure that<br />

her elbows <strong>to</strong>uch her sides in ruku.<br />

3.7. Say ال ْعظيم رب ِّي سبحان َ at least thrice.<br />

4. Sunnats of Qaumah (st<strong>and</strong>ing posture<br />

between ruku <strong>and</strong> sajda<br />

4.1. When getting up from ruku, st<strong>and</strong> with ease<br />

before going in<strong>to</strong> sajdah.<br />

Note: It is wajib <strong>to</strong> remain in Qaumah for the<br />

duration of at least one االله ‏.سبحان َ To remain<br />

st<strong>and</strong>ing a little longer, for approximately the<br />

duration of time that one was in ruku, is<br />

sunnah.<br />

4.2. Read the following dua in qaumah<br />

ربنا ول َك ال ْحمد حمدا ك َثيرا ط َي ِّبا مبارك ًا فيه<br />

4.3. Say the takbeer when going in<strong>to</strong> sajdah.
